However, Shakespeare 's popularity is not only limited to the film and music industry. Many areas around the world dedicate Shakespeare and his work through other mediums. For example, theatre festivals such as “The Oregon Shakespeare Festival has been one of the stars of the Shakespeare firmament since it was founded in 1935” (New York Times).
